Sea Birds & Perspective

Sunday, July 31, 2016 | By: Blain Harasymiw Photography

Share

At the end of a long hot day, I love to take a swim & enjoy the moment, by the Ocean. Today we got to the beach at 17:00 swam for 90 minutes. Always with my camera gear on the beach or in the boat,… waiting for something special to catch my eye.
Today the Seagulls were modeling for me, in my favorite sunset lighting.
With my 300mm 2.8 on a tripod, I walked into the Ocean, waist deep. If I opted to stay on shore, & use my 800mm 5.6, it would have been a nice photo, but I would have been looking down at the birds. This would have made it a common photo. On my workshops, I spend a good amount of time helping participants with angles. The angle of the image is something to keep in mind. Change your view, such as if you usually stand & takes photo’s, try kneeling. You will find dramatic differences in your photography.
